keeplived高可用集群

什么是Keeplived?

Keepalived是Linux下面实现VRRP备份路由的高可靠性运行件。基于Keepalived设计的服务模式能够真正做到主服务器和备份服务器故障时IP瞬间无缝交接。二者结合,可以构架出比较稳定的软件LB方案。

Keeplived的作用?

1、监控检查

     a. keepalive的作用是检测web服务器的状态,如果一台web服务器宕机,会将故障机器从集群中剔除

   b. keepalieve会从以下三层来检查集群中的服务是否正常:

      1)layer3:通过ICMP协议ping测试

      2)layer4:比如web服务,keepalived检查80端口是否启动

      3)layer7:根据用户的设定检查服务器程序运行是否正常

2、VRRP冗余协议

  vrrp是虚拟路由冗余协议,就是当出现单点故障问题通过竞选方式决定vip走向的一种机制

    1. Keepalived高可用是通过vrrp协议通信的,vrrp是通过竞选机制决定主备

        2. Keepalived 主的服务器会一直发送 VRRP广播包,告诉备机它还活着

    3. 当备机监听不到主发送的广播包时,就认为主机不可用,所有备机通过配置文件中的优先级选举新的主机

    4. 新的主机就会启动相关服务接管资源,保证业务的连续性

使用docker-compose配置keepalive

1、环境说明(这里借用compose测试)

‘‘‘环境中只需要一台虚拟机,然后使用docker-compose来启动三个docker容器模拟 haproxy、keepalive-master、keepalive-slave ‘‘‘
# haproxy: 0.0.0.0:8000 (在docker-compose网络中映射宿主机的8000端口到haproxy)
# keepalive-master: 172.20.128.2(VIP:172.20.128.4:80)
# keepalive-slave: 172.20.128.3 (VIP:172.20.128.4:80)

2、部署keepalive项目代码

# vrrp_script区域主要用来做健康检查的,当时检查失败时会将vrrp_instance的priority减少相应的值
vrrp_script chk_nginx {
    script "pidof nginx"
    interval 2
}

# 设置外网的VIP(虚拟ip)
vrrp_instance VI_1 {
    # 可以是MASTER或BACKUP,不过当其他节点keepalived启动时会将priority比较大的节点选举为MASTER
    state MASTER
    # 对外提供服务的网络接口,用来发VRRP包
    interface eth0
    # 取值在0-255之间,用来区分多个instance的VRRP组播, 同一网段中该值不能重复,并且同一个vrrp实例使用唯一的标识
    virtual_router_id 33
    # 用来选举master的,要成为master,那么这个选项的值最好高于其他机器50个点,该项取值范围是1-255(在此范围之外会被识别成默认值100)
    priority 200
    # 发VRRP包的时间间隔,即多久进行一次master选举,可以认为是健康查检时间间隔,单位为秒
    advert_int 1
    # 表示发送VRRP单播报文使用的源IP地址,当前keepalive真实ip
    unicast_src_ip 172.20.128.2
    # 表示对端接收VRRP单播报文的IP地址(防止上游交换机禁用广播)
    unicast_peer {
        172.20.128.3
    }
    
    authentication {
        # 定义认证类型
        auth_type PASS
        # 认证密码  这些相当于暗号
        auth_pass letmein
    }
    # keepalive对外的虚拟地址,访问虚拟地址会访问keepalive的master地址
    virtual_ipaddress {
        172.20.128.4/24 dev eth0
    }
    # track_script用于追踪脚本,用以实现某个检测功能
    track_script {
        chk_nginx
    }
}

# global常用配置项
global
    # haproxy默认没有记录日志的文件,需要依赖rsyslog收集,具体方法,首先在配置文件的global段添加一条配置项
    log 127.0.0.1 local0
    # 最大并发连接数;默认为2000
    maxconn 4096
    daemon
    # 要启动的haproxy的进程数量;默认为1个,推荐为1个
    nbproc 4

defaults
    log 127.0.0.1 local3
    mode http
    option dontlognull
    option redispatch
    retries 2
    maxconn 2000
    balance roundrobin
    timeout connect 5000ms
    timeout client 5000ms
    timeout server 5000ms

# frontend部署前端服务,负责给用户请求一个接口
frontend main
    # 监听本docker容器中所有访问6301端口的请求
    # 监听端口,即haproxy提供web服务的端口,和lvs的vip端口类似
    bind *:6301
    # 定义一个服务器组 http_back
    default_backend webserver

# backend可以定义后端一组服务器
backend webserver
    server ngxin_master 172.20.128.4:80 check inter 2000 rise 2 fall 5
# 具体流程就是当frontend接受到用户请求,根据我们的配置交给指定的backend处理请求,backend再将请求分发到真正的后端服务器
